The Inefficiency of Milk Runs

Milk runs, a term borrowed from logistics, refer to the regular trips employees make to restock office supplies or pick up essentials. While it might seem like a simple task, these runs can add up to a significant loss of time and productivity. Employees are taken away from their primary tasks, leading to interruptions and a decrease in overall efficiency. Moreover, the inconsistency in supply levels can lead to shortages or overstocking, both of which are undesirable.

Environmental Impact

Reducing the number of individual trips made by employees can also have a positive impact on the environment. Delivery services often optimize their routes, leading to fewer emissions and a smaller carbon footprint. This is an important consideration for businesses looking to improve their sustainability practices.
